apparent easily seen or plain.
appearance the act or an instance of coming into view or appearing.
develop to bring out the potential of; advance to a more complete or more effective condition.
educate to provide knowledge, training, and guidance to.
grove a small group of trees.
origin the point or place from which something comes; source.
popular liked or enjoyed by many people.
prevention the act or process of keeping something unwanted or dangerous from happening.
priest a person who is authorized by a church to lead prayers and religious services.
resemble to be similar to or to look like.
tantrum a violent, noisy outburst of angry temper.
thread a fine cord used in sewing, weaving, and the like. Thread is usually made of two or more fibers such as cotton twisted together.
totter to sway or rock as if about to fall.
vendor someone who sells.
wooden made of wood.
